HCL empowers bp with next-generation digital workplace

Transforming end-user experience with best-in-class automation capabilities, across 64 countries.

HCL Technologies has successfully completed the first phase in building a modern Digital Workplace for multinational energy company bp. This multi-year strategic partnership with HCL will help transform bp’s workplace services, enabling it to drive efficiency and create a standardized end-user experience for its employees across more than 500 sites.

 

HCL has been providing global Site Support services and managed telephony for 60,000 IT end-users at bp. The implementation of HCL WorkBlazeTM and DRYiCE OptiBotTM has led to significant efficiency gains and supported the rapid shift to remote working in the pandemic. HCL’s success in improving employee satisfaction through better omnichannel experiences as well as increased first call resolution led to a five-year extension of the engagement and enhancement of scope to include the Global Service Desk, Microsoft Platform Services and Platform Engineering Services.
